Comprehending Low-VOC Paints
When you choose low-VOC paints, you're selecting a product that emits less volatile organic compounds, which can be damaging to both your wellness and the setting.
VOCs are chemicals found in numerous paint products that can vaporize right into the air and add to indoor air contamination. By picking low-VOC choices, you're decreasing the variety of these discharges, making your space much safer.
Low-VOC paints generally include 50 grams per litre or less VOCs, contrasted to traditional paints that can have as much as 250 grams per liter. This implies that when you paint your home with low-VOC products, you're not simply choosing for aesthetic appeals; you're likewise taking an action towards a healthier indoor atmosphere.
These paints are available in a selection of coatings and colors, so you won't have to jeopardize on style. They're suitable for both exterior and interior tasks, offering durability and coverage like their traditional counterparts.
And also, many producers are currently focusing on creating low-VOC solutions without compromising efficiency. Comprehending low-VOC paints empowers you to make educated selections for your home and well-being while adding to ecological conservation.
Benefits of Low-VOC Options
Why select low-VOC options for your paint tasks? To begin with, they're far better for your wellness. Low-VOC paints send out less volatile natural substances, which means you minimize your exposure to hazardous chemicals. This is particularly important if you're repainting inside your home or have kids and family pets in your home.
You'll additionally value the environmental benefits. These paints contribute much less to air contamination, making them a greener selection. By opting for low-VOC options, you're sustaining lasting practices and helping to create a healthier planet.
One more perk is the boosted interior air quality. Low-VOC paints help preserve fresher air in your house, which can cause a more comfy living area.
Plus, numerous low-VOC paints are equally as sturdy and lasting as standard options, so you won't compromise quality for safety and security.
Ultimately, you'll locate a wide variety of colors and coatings available in low-VOC formulas, so you can still attain the look you want without compromising on your health or the setting.
Picking low-VOC paints is a clever, liable decision for your paint tasks.
Possible Disadvantages to Think About
While low-VOC paints offer numerous benefits, there are some possible disadvantages to bear in mind. One considerable worry is their performance compared to typical paints. Low-VOC choices might not constantly give the exact same level of resilience and coverage, which can result in even more regular touch-ups or a requirement for additional coats. This can be irritating and taxing during your painting job.
